The ingredients needed to make Tomato Chutney:

  1. Prepare 3-4 tomatoes roughly chopped
  2. Make ready 1 green chilli chopped
  3. Prepare 3-4 cloves garlic chopped
  4. Get 1/2 inch ginger
  5. Make ready 1/2 tsp Hing
  6. Get Few curry leaves
  7. Take 1-2 tsp oil
  8. Get 1/2 tsp mustard seeds
  9. Take 1/2 tsp kalonji seeds
  10. Get As per taste Salt
  11. Get 1/4 tsp black salt
  12. Get 1/2 tsp red chilli powder
  13. Make ready 1/2 tsp cumin powder
  14. Get 1/4 tsp garam masala
  15. Get 1/4 tsp Amchur
  16. Take 1 tsp sugar

Steps to make Tomato Chutney:

  1. Firstly grind the tomatoes and make a smooth paste.
  2. Heat oil in pan, add Hing, mustard seeds, kalonji and few curry Leaves.
  3. Then add ginger, garlic and green chillies into it. Sauté for few seconds.
  4. Then add tomato puréed, mix well and cook on medium flame.
  5. Add all the dry masalas and cook for 2-3 minutes.
  6. At last add sugar, mix gently and cook.
  7. Delicious Tomato chutney is ready to be served. Served this chutney with any kind of stuffed parathas.
